Whenever the ark set out, Moses said,
“Rise up, LORD!
May your enemies be scattered;
may your foes flee before you. ”
Whenever it came to rest, he said,
“Return, LORD, to the countless thousands of Israel. ”
(Numbers 10:35-36 NIV)
We’d all be wise to pray Moses’ prayer each day. Unaware of what our Enemy, the Devil, and his troops have planned, we can begin our day by praying, “Rise up, LORD! May your enemies be scattered; may your foes flee before you,” and end our day with “Return, LORD, to the countless thousands of Israel,” with Israel representing all of God’s children. Just like Israel, we’re a people on the march, and we need God in the front line. Only He can guarantee the victory. Don’t go into your daily battles without Him.
